NOVEMBER 16, WHAT A BUSY DAY!

Color animated / live action video
TRT: 7 minutes
excerpt: 2 minutes
color, sound
2007

SYNOPSIS: In this experimental animated fable, an ordinary day (November 16) is broken into four extraodinary events that I witness and take part in. By 3 am, already 15 species have gone extinct. By 8 am whales sing protest songs against mass extinction and I am accompany them. Later in the afternoon, I find a tree that has lost its season and help it remember who and where it belongs. At evening, an angel arrives but cannot cross the street because of the endless traffic. Using my own recorded voice mixed with other sound, this video has a direct childlike resonance and spirit that hope can overcome sad tragedies and great obstacles.
